Same price at BestBuy. I would prefer BestBuy over Newegg: good return policy, usage of reward certificates, etc.

This is the LG32GN650 version which does have an adjustable stand, the screen can be rotated 90 degrees. The Walmart $250 LG32GN600 doesn't come with the adjustable stand, and costs $50 less.

I went with the $50 cheaper version and so far am pretty pleased with its performance. I am using the monitor for general productivity and to play games like Forza Horizon using my 1080Ti GPU.
